>Lynx has a strange behaviour when the search string is the first or the last
>word of a link. Go to
>
>http://www.cam.org/~ismael/links.html
>
>Search for "audio" and see what happens with the first and last character of
>"audio" when it's the first or the last word, respectively, of a link.

        The first and last characters of the link name always have the
attributes of a current link when you make the link current, intentionally,
as explained in the FOTEMODS file:

1997-06-12
* Tweaks of the 1997-06-04 mods for restoring emphasis of WHEREIS search
  targets in link names when they are changed to the current link or again
  made non-current.  When the link is made current, the first and last
                     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
  characters of the link name never are emphasized, so they'll retain the
  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^  |||||||||||||||||||||
  attributes/color for the current link, and the user can see (if sighted)
  ||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||||
  that the link was made current.  [...]
